Study: Carbs, sugary foods may influence poor oral health
Tue, Apr 5th 2022 01:55 pm
The foods we eat on a regular basis influence the makeup of the bacteria - both good and bad - in our mouths. And researchers are finding that this collective of bacteria known as the oral microbiome likely plays a large role in our overall health, in addition to its previously known associations with tooth decay and periodontal disease.

Empire State Development: Buffalo manufacturer to invest over $5 million in east side facility
Mon, Apr 4th 2022 02:40 pm
Empire State Development announced Buffalo Wire Works Co. will invest more than $5 million for the renovation and expansion of its manufacturing facilities on Buffalo's east side. A global leader in manufacturing screening media and wear parts for the mining, aggregate and industrial markets, the manufacturer will retain 179 employees and create 25 new jobs at its Buffalo locations.
